Output 09b63344b43d5d82607ccc14b91659633b60ff49f83b59495831ef8334332044:1

value
148986
script pubkey
OP_0 OP_PUSHBYTES_20 0576043d5b85c60fbfbe8f9eb9c2dd878b29a8c5
address
bc1qq4mqg02mshrql0a7370tnskas79jn2x99yqqmw
transaction
09b63344b43d5d82607ccc14b91659633b60ff49f83b59495831ef8334332044
confirmations
398758
spent
true